prototype
Aussprache: [ˈproʊtəʊtaɪp]
Wort
Kontext: „design“
(noun) a prototype is the first model of something that is made to test how it works. It helps creators see what their idea will look like and how it will function before making it for real.
Beispiel
The team built a prototype of the new toy to see how children would play with it.
Beispiel
They skipped making a prototype and went straight to production, which caused many problems with the final product.
Beispiel
What features do you think should be included in the prototype?
Kontext: „reference“
(noun) a prototype can also mean the original example that serves as a model for other similar things. It's like the first version that others can copy.
Beispiel
The old cars from the 1950s are often seen as the prototype for modern classic cars.
Beispiel
This painting is not a prototype; it was created after the original artist's famous work.
Beispiel
Can you show me the prototype that inspired these other designs?
